]> git.saurik.com Git - wxWidgets.git/blobdiff - include/wx/menuitem.h
Better fix
[wxWidgets.git] / include / wx / menuitem.h
index 75b2dcff3d7a44c40b88f52f968d3ce817e1e859..f8cf44752a27b4944bd754bc6d6586319b84cc87 100644 (file)
@@ -145,7 +145,7 @@ public:
     }
 
 protected:
     }
 
 protected:
-    int           m_id;             // numeric id of the item >= 0 or wxID_ANY or wxID_SEPARATOR
+    wxWindowIDRef m_id;             // numeric id of the item >= 0 or wxID_ANY or wxID_SEPARATOR
     wxMenu       *m_parentMenu,     // the menu we belong to
                  *m_subMenu;        // our sub menu or NULL
     wxString      m_text,           // label of the item
     wxMenu       *m_parentMenu,     // the menu we belong to
                  *m_subMenu;        // our sub menu or NULL
     wxString      m_text,           // label of the item
@@ -175,7 +175,7 @@ inline void wxMenuItemBase::SetName(const wxString &str)
 inline wxString wxMenuItemBase::GetName() const
     { return GetItemLabel(); }
 inline wxString wxMenuItemBase::GetLabel() const
 inline wxString wxMenuItemBase::GetName() const
     { return GetItemLabel(); }
 inline wxString wxMenuItemBase::GetLabel() const
-    { return GetLabelFromText(m_text); }
+    { return GetLabelText(m_text); }
 inline const wxString& wxMenuItemBase::GetText() const { return m_text; }
 inline void wxMenuItemBase::SetText(const wxString& text) { SetItemLabel(text); }
 #endif // WXWIN_COMPATIBILITY_2_8
 inline const wxString& wxMenuItemBase::GetText() const { return m_text; }
 inline void wxMenuItemBase::SetText(const wxString& text) { SetItemLabel(text); }
 #endif // WXWIN_COMPATIBILITY_2_8